Last week the Project on Emerging Nanotechnologies (at the Woodrow Wilson Center) and Consumer's Union hosted a dialogue about nanotechnology consumer products.
The dialogue was a major effort to reach out to the American public and engage conversation about the potential benefits and risks of nanotechnology and nano in consumer products.
I think it's a great initiative. The site provides a wealth of information concerning the numerous (over 500) consumer products that use nanotechnology.
